Simon tries to be kind. But sometimes he loses his temper and acts without thinking, which almost always gets him into trouble. As Simon begins to understand his outbursts, he imagines himself in a boxing ring with his emotions. Can he come out on top and learn how to acknowledge his feelings?

Kirkus Reviews
“A useful tool for instigating socio-emotional discussions with children.”
CM: Canadian Review of Materials
“A lively, expressive, and relatable story...Words and illustrations skillfully represent the varying emotions that people can feel on a daily basis.”
Booklist
“A deliberate but useful tool for children struggling to achieve emotional balance and control.”
